首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

静态网站加速体验

静态网站加速体验主要涉及到通过一系列技术手段来提升网站的访问速度和用户体验。以下是关于静态网站加速体验的基础概念、优势、类型、应用场景,以及在实施过程中可能遇到的问题和解决方案的详细介绍:

基础概念

静态网站加速是指通过优化技术手段,提高网站的访问速度和用户体验。这包括但不限于使用内容分发网络(CDN)来缓存和分发静态资源,如图片、CSS和JavaScript文件等。

优势

  • 提高用户体验:减少页面加载时间,提高用户访问速度。
  • 降低服务器负载:通过CDN分担源站压力,减轻服务器负担。
  • 节省带宽成本:减少对服务器的请求,降低带宽消耗。
  • 提高网站可靠性:内容存储在多个节点上,提高网站的可用性和可靠性。

类型

  • 缓存加速:通过缓存技术将静态网页内容存储在离用户更近的地方。
  • 图片优化:对静态网站中的图片进行压缩和优化。
  • 域名分发:使用多个子域名将网站资源分散到不同的服务器上。
  • 预加载:通过预加载技术,提前加载页面所需的资源。
  • 全站加速:不仅对静态内容,还对动态内容进行优化的技术。
  • 元素加速:仅对站点的元素进行CDN加速,如JPG、GIF、CSS等静态内容元素。
  • 全站加速:将源站内容全部交与CDN厂商进行加速的方式,适用于动静态内容混合的网站。
  • 静态网站托管:在云存储服务上托管静态网站,如腾讯云的对象存储。
  • 不用备案的cdn加速类型:如站点元素加速、全站加速等。
  • 压缩技术:对网页资源进行压缩,减少传输数据量。
  • 使用浏览器缓存:通过设置适当的缓存策略,利用浏览器缓存网页的静态资源。
  • 优化图片:使用适当的图片格式,并压缩图片大小。
  • 减少HTTP请求:合并和压缩CSS和JavaScript文件,减少网页中的外部资源请求数量。
  • 使用异步加载:确保页面内容能够快速呈现给用户。
  • 使用HTTP/2协议:提高数据传输的效率。
  • 使用预加载和预解析:提前加载和解析相关资源,加快页面的切换速度。
  • 负载均衡加速:通过负载均衡技术,将用户请求分发到多个服务器上。
  • 代码优化加速:优化HTML、CSS、JavaScript等代码,减少文件大小和解析时间。

应用场景

  • 高并发访问:如电商网站,需要快速响应用户请求。
  • 全球用户:如跨国企业官网,需要提高全球用户的访问速度和稳定性。
  • 大量图片资源:如新闻网站,包含大量图片资源,需要快速加载图片。
  • 移动应用加速:提高移动应用的加载速度和用户体验。
  • 视频流媒体加速:加速视频流媒体的加载速度,提高用户体验。

遇到的问题及解决方法

  • 缓存控制:合理的缓存控制策略可以提高缓存命中率,减少不必要的回源请求。
  • 安全性问题:配置Web应用防火墙(WAF)、DDoS防护和SSL证书等安全措施。
  • 跨域问题:使用CDN提供的CORS(跨来源资源共享)功能或配置代理服务器。
  • 性能优化:调整缓存策略、优化DNS解析、调整HTTP协议参数等方式进行性能优化。

通过上述技术和方法,可以显著提升静态网站的加速体验,从而为用户提供更加快速、稳定和可靠的网络服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

教你利用腾讯云cdn加速网站静态资源

平台信息 bt(宝塔)、apache2、typecho 类型选择 cdn 可以选择全站加速,也可以选择只对指定的静态资源加速。...全站加速是博客网站里面比较常见的一种方式,部署起来比较简单,但有时候这种方式不太灵活。静态资源加速是把静态资源放到一个单独的网站里面,然后主站使用该资源站的资源,二者相互分离,互不影响。...我个人只是想要加速访问这些图片时的速度,所以我选择了更具灵活性的静态资源加速。而静态资源加速,首先需要先为这些静态资源搭建一个网站,然后对这个网站全站套上 cdn,同时设置一个较长的缓存时间。...搭建静态站 我使用的是 typecho 博客系统,上传的图片文件都在网站的usr/子目录下,所以我可以以这个文件夹为基础搭建一个静态网站。 我使用了 bt(宝塔),可以很方便的创建出该静态站。...由于搭建的是静态站,所以也就不需要执行 php 了。 设置伪静态 搭建好网站后,我们就可以设置伪静态了。

40.1K96
  • 加速博客体验:静态资源优化技巧大揭秘!

    静态资源加速方式在本文中,我将重点介绍我熟悉且经常使用的方法,包括但不限于图片压缩、Nginx静态资源缓存以及类似EdgeOne这样的CDN产品。...通过这些方式,我们可以提高网站的性能和用户体验,有效地解决图片加载速度受带宽影响的问题。图片压缩这个方式是我想到最简单的,而且也不用花钱,完全就是靠自己使用代码实现的一个效果。...如果我的网站出现宕机情况,EdgeOne可以从离线缓存中获取资源,而无需访问我们的服务器,这意味着可以使用之前缓存的资源来显示网站内容。这对于静态网站来说是非常有用的功能。...总结在博客写作中,静态资源加速方式是解决图片加载速度的关键。通过图片压缩、Nginx静态资源缓存和EdgeOne等CDN产品的应用,我们提高了网站性能和用户体验,减轻了服务器带宽压力。...EdgeOne的功能包括静态加速、网站证书和HTTP重定向至HTTPS,简化了网站管理流程,提升了安全性。合理利用这些静态资源加速方式,博客创作者可以享受更优秀的写作环境和展示平台。

    26652

    【玩转 EdgeOne】加速COS静态网站并实现动态刷新

    导言 SCF遇到的问题 腾讯云有一款Serverless Framework产品,可以从本地把网站等框架快速部署到腾讯云产品上而无需复杂的服务器配置。...但是截止至目前,腾讯云scf支持接入的加速只有cdn,暂未支持edgeone,如果直接在serverless.yml里面填入在edgeone托管的网站,则会报错,该域名未接入CDN CRA遇到的问题 由于笔者开发使用的是...Create-React-App的网站框架,每次部署都需要刷新缓存否则就会造成资源找不到的问题。...原理 触发 因为scf部署网站会更新cos内容,而scf有一个cos触发器,当cos内容改变时会触发函数执行,此时我们就可以利用这种方式来实现动态更新。...cos桶来进行判断刷新的网站,在函数里面加入映射的关系。

    1K244

    为网站开启Nginx缓存加速,支持html伪静态页面

    在我测试期间发现,Nginx 的缓存也同样可以缓存伪静态的 html 页面,完全可以替代 WP-Super-Cache 这类缓存插件了。...相信大部分 CDN 也是用的这个原理,比如百度云加速,我们可以在 header 里面发现一个 “Server:yunjiasu-nginx”的标识。 好了,废话不说,一起来看看如何实现吧! ?...现在你再去访问网站的 html 页面,刷新一次就可以看到效果了!加载速度绝逼会有质的飞跃!而且你可以在 F12 开发模式的 Network 状态中看到 Nginx-Cache HIT 的标识!...二、本地模式 第一种代理模式,我们是利用本地转发变相实现反向代理下的 Nginx 缓存功能,并且可以缓存 html 伪静态页面。从整体的配置可以看出,已经非常接近百度云加速等 CDN 的缓存功能了!...不过,张戈博客暂时还是使用自己写的 php 代码来实现静态缓存,没有别的,主要是为了方便管理。

    4.1K90

    用免费腾讯云服务器体验搭建 Nginx 静态网站

    实验内容 本实验是基础入门教程,带您从零开始基于 Nginx 搭建一个静态网站服务。过程会涉及到 Nginx 的安装、配置和运行。...实验资源 免费腾讯云服务器 软件环境 CentOS 7.2 64 位 搭建Http静态服务器环境 任务时间:15min ~ 30min 搭建静态网站,首先需要部署环境。...如果无法访问,请重试用 nginx -s reload 命令重启 Nginx 配置静态服务器访问路径 外网用户访问服务器的 Web 服务由 Nginx 提供,Nginx 需要配置静态资源的路径信息才能通过...url 正确访问到服务器上的静态资源。...到此,一个基于 Nginx 的静态服务器就搭建完成了,现在所有放在 /data/www 目录下的的静态资源都可以直接通过域名访问。 如果无显示,请刷新浏览器页面 完成实验 恭喜!

    11.8K41

    CDN加速静态文件访问

    CDN加速静态文件访问 全局调度 缓存技术 内容分发 带宽优化 CDN是Content Delivery Network的缩写,意思是内容分发网络。...CDN其实就是一种网络缓存技术,能够把一些相对稳定的资源放到距离最终用户较近的机房,一方面可以节省整个广域网的带宽消耗,另外 一方面可以提升用户的访问速度,改进用户体验。...我们一般把一些相对静态的文件(例如图片、视频、JS脚本、一些页面框架)放在CDN中。 图1-1 ? 我们通过浏览器访问一个网站的过程大致如图1-2所示。 图1-2 ?...所以,如果CDN机房的请求 命中率不高的话,那么起到的加速效果也是相对有限的。...参考书籍 :大型网站系统与Java中间件实践

    5.1K10

    Hexo博客静态资源加速

    点击查看参考教程 参考方向 教程原贴 JsDelivr官网 JsDelivr : A free CDN for Open Source 参考了jsdelivr的使用方案 小康博客-优雅使用JsDeliver加速文件...jsdelivr是一个免费的CDN服务,可以利用它配合github来为页面静态资源提供加速,有效提升资源加载速度。...关于Jsdelivr的使用可以直接观看小康大佬的教程-优雅使用JsDeliver加速文件 图片资源加速 压缩图片 压缩图片分为有损压缩和无损压缩。...Gulp压缩全站静态资源 gulp能够帮助用户自动压缩静态资源,配合各类下属插件,能够压缩包括css、js、html乃至各类格式的图片文件。...详情请参阅站内教程:Hexo异步加载方案 TO DO 给静态资源添加jsdelivr以实现CDN加速 对站内图片进行压缩 使用Gulp压缩全站静态资源 合并CSS以减少请求次数 调整第三方JS加载位置

    2.7K40

    给网站加加速!下一代CDN(EdgeOne边缘安全加速)使用与配置体验

    随着访问量的增加和用户需求的多样化,网站的加载速度和稳定性逐渐成为影响用户体验的关键因素。尤其是服务器的带宽有限,面对一些图片数据,显得“力不从心”。...所以,EdgeOne 在给网站加速的同时,流量计费只统计”干净“流量,还可以一定程度增加网站的安全性。这也是 EdgeOne 被称为下一代CDN技术的原因之一。...对比CDN特性分类 功能描述 EdgeOneCDNECDNSCDN更丰富的功能 静态内容分发加速 ✓ ✓ ✓ ✕ 动态内容智能加速...下一代CDN(EdgeOne/边缘安全加速)使用与配置体验套餐选择个人使用,建议选择预付费版本,让我们有一定的预期。...目前EdgeOne还有体验包,我们可以使用体验包先进行上手:如果体验包过期,可以使用刚刚的博客链接,购买个人版:对于个人网站,基础套餐就已经足够我们使用了。

    29510

    【亲测】使用宝塔网站加速插件来加速网站速度,优化网站

    产品简介 宝塔网站加速 是宝塔面板推出的一款网站加速插件,实测博客类网站加速效果很好。...不同网站类型加速效果 内容型网站: 如zblog,wordpress, phpcms, 各类企业站,cms,博客,商城等有最佳加速效果 交互型网站: 如 discuz,HYBBS等效果良好 其它网站: ...对纯静态、后台管理系统, 如 各类OA系统,API接口等没有加速的意义 使用教程: 需要安装这俩个插件 在宝塔里面 【我是阿帕奇环境,所以需要安装Memcached】 只需简单几步,即可完成加速配置...CDN 测试网站:https://blog.wenwuhulian.com/ 加速前 首页: 文章页: 加速后 首页: 文章页: 宝塔官方反馈 注意:实测Nginx加速性能远强于Apache,以下加速效果来自...加速效果:响应速度提升:17.46倍, CPU降低65%

    6.4K40
    领券